Choosing a career path in Disability or Ageing comes with responsibility. The opportunity to attain a professional qualification that allows Support Workers to enhance the lives of the people with disabilities or older persons they will be supporting.  The support work includes a variety of tasks in the individual’s home or a facility to allow their clients to live as independently as possible, remain connected to their community, achieve their goals and to maintain quality of life.

Enhance Training's Certificate III in Individual Support CHC33015 (Disability or Ageing) course can be completed prior to 12months and includes 13 units in total, 6 core and 7 elective units and a 120 hour placement in the industry you have nominated to specialise in. We provide a classroom environment with industry equipment, external online or a mixture of both for our students.

There are also opportunities for students to complete their Certificate III in Individual Support course through a traineeship program, working in the chosen industry (Disability or Ageing) while studying, gaining hands on experience in the workplace environment (no 120-hour placement required) ask us about traineeships.
